Need to get some new spark plugs for my V6 vectra, should i go with Bosch chepy ones or the more expensive ones?

Will i notice much difference?

Cheers
 
NGK Single electrodes, dont be fooled with all this 4 electrode business. NGK's are tryed and tested and are the best out there for not much money.

As for the difference, well the difference between a 'good' and a 'bad' spark plug can be quite significant, so depends entirely what you already have in there.
